Graham Brooks

Principal

Graham Brooks joined .406 in 2007 and is involved in all aspects of the investing and portfolio management process and also leads the university outreach initiatives.  He brings nine years of technology-oriented operating, investing and start-up experience.

Most recently, Graham was Business Development Manager at Bose Corporation (“Bose”) where he led the team that identified, evaluated, and structured strategic investment and acquisition opportunities within the digital media and consumer products markets.

Prior to Bose, Graham co-founded Accentus, a technology company that developed innovative solutions for the financial trading industry. Graham began his career as a software developer and consultant for ALK Associates, a transportation consulting and software solutions provider.

Graham is a Kauffman Fellow (Class of 2010). He received his MBA from Dartmouth’s Amos Tuck School of Business in 2002, where he was a Tuck Scholar; and his BSE in Computer Science from Princeton University.
